Description[]
A sharp-edged, glassy stone. Not easily worked like iron or steel, obsidian can still be made into ridiculously brittle weapons.
Mauls and warhammers are slow to swing and leave their user vulnerable to counterattack, but when they connect they are brutally effective. Armored foes are particularly vulnerable to these massive blunt weapons which break bones, shatter skulls and crush spines.
